  • The English Department of Mississippi State University offers the Master of Arts degree in English Language and Literature, as well as the Bachelor of Arts degree and an undergraduate minor.
  • The department offers a concentration and a graduate level emphasis in Creative Writing and offers a certificate and a graduate level emphasis in TESOL, the teaching of English as a second language.
  • The department is home to the student-edited literary journal, The Jabberwock Review, as well as the esteemed literary journal, the Mississippi Quarterly.
  • The department provides a Writing Center, open for use by all Mississippi State students and staffed by English Department graduate students.
  • The department also provides required classes in English composition and English language and literature to the general student body.
